Hubbell Desktop Support Salary

The average Hubbell Desktop Support earns an estimated $82,320 annually, which includes an estimated base salary of $75,320 with a $7,000 bonus. Hubbell's Desktop Support compensation is $29,745 more than the US average for a Desktop Support. Desktop Support salaries at Hubbell can range from $60,000 - $87,000.

The IT Department at Hubbell earns $2,296 more on average than the Legal Department.
